What are the most common challenges faced by waterproofing professionals on construction sites?

Waterproofing professionals often encounter challenges such as working in tight or hard-to-reach spaces, managing weather-related delays, and ensuring surfaces are properly prepared before application. Coordination with other trades is crucial, as waterproofing tasks often depend on the schedule and completion of other construction activities. Staying updated with the latest materials and application techniques is also important to meet safety standards and achieve long-lasting results.

What is a waterproofing job?

Waterproofing jobs are available in commercial and residential construction industries. Construction, roofing, general contracting, and masonry companies hire waterproofers for a range of building site tasks. As a waterproofer, you apply caulking, sealants, and coatings to roofing and structural joints to prevent water from getting through. Your responsibilities include determining the appropriate materials and processes to repair and waterproof a roof, ensuring clean and proper application of caulking and other compounds, and following company guidelines to complete each task. Job duties involve climbing up and down ladders, navigating difficult terrain while at high elevation, and working in all weather conditions to meet deadlines.

What is waterproofing and why is it important?

Waterproofing is the process of making a structure or surface resistant to water penetration. It is crucial for protecting buildings, basements, roofs, and other structures from water damage, which can lead to mold growth, structural deterioration, and costly repairs. Effective waterproofing extends the lifespan of buildings and maintains a healthy indoor environment by preventing leaks and moisture buildup.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a waterproofing specialist?

To thrive as a Waterproofing Specialist, you need a solid understanding of construction practices, building materials, and safety procedures, often supported by on-the-job training or relevant certifications. Familiarity with waterproofing systems, sealants, membranes, and tools like moisture meters is important, and certifications such as those from the International Concrete Repair Institute (ICRI) can be beneficial.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and effective communication help ensure quality work and smooth collaboration with clients and other trades. These competencies are crucial to prevent water damage, uphold structural integrity, and deliver reliable, long-lasting results.
